Job Responsibilities and Requirements

NextGen Data Architecture

  • Key member of development team for RSLI’s NextGen data architecture, which incorporates a cloud-based architecture inclusive of big data, RDBMS and analytics technologies

  • Leads in analysis and design of technical solutions that enhance NextGen Reporting and Analytics solutions

  • Advances development team knowledge in Reporting and Analytics technologies and approaches

  • Integrates seamlessly with implementation partner to complete conversion into new data architecture and add value through growth opportunities

  • Sets the standard for how Reporting and Analytics should be delivered for RSL inclusive of data quality, UX, development approach, interaction with users, self-service enablement and others

Lead Responsibilities

  • Leads the Production Support team as the primary activity

  • Provides technical and functional support to the Production Support team to effectively deliver all enhancement and defect solutions

  • Grows to become the owner of technical Reporting and Analytics solutions across the Data Program

  • Creates and support team members in creating estimates, including working with external vendors

  • Builds strong relationships with all key business area users throughout the enterprise

  • Provides technical support for internal and external team members within all Data work streams

Reporting and Analytics

  • Develops and support Reporting and Analytics products and processes within the semantic and reporting layers of Oracle Analytics Cloud (OAC)

  • Extensive experience in operational BI reporting along with dashboards and visualizations

  • Become proficient in the underlying data warehouse data inclusive of dimensions, facts and reporting summary tables

  • Creates robust design through thorough analysis and understanding of user needs

  • Unit tests development to verify compliance with specifications and ensure data quality

  • Troubleshoots data issues from the data warehouse through the OAC reporting layer root cause

  • Effectively integrates and coordinates with data modelers, data engineers and BI analysts to provide complete end-to-end-solutions

  • Reports status regularly to management

Business Community Support

  • Be a key contributor to self-service enablement throughout the enterprise and help build a strong user community through our BI Center of Excellence

  • Consistently works with the user community to understand their prioritized needs

  • Support with technical and data knowledge to increase user adoption

Required Knowledge, Skills, Abilities and/or Related Experience

  • Bachelor’s Degree required.  Related I.S. degree or equivalent experience in Business Intelligence / Data Warehousing preferred.

  • Minimum of five (5) years directly related experience.

  • Oracle Analytics Cloud or similar (Tableau, Qlik, PowerBI, etc.)

  • Minimum of three (3) years of Cloud development experience, preferably Oracle

  • Database Technologies (5+ years)

    • Oracle preferred

  • Other Languages

    • SQL (5+ years)

    • PL/SQL (3+ years)

  • Comprehensive understanding of Business Intelligence and Data Warehousing processes and tools

  • Experience with data modeling within RDBMS, including the Kimball Design Methodology (star schemas, bridge tables, etc.)

The expected hiring range for this position is $113,850.00 - $151,990.00 annually for work performed in the primary location (Philadelphia, PA). This expected hiring range covers only base pay and excludes any other compensation components such as commissions or incentive awards. The successful candidate’s starting base pay will be based on several factors including work location, job-related skills, experience, qualifications, and market conditions. These ranges may be modified in the future.
